Find out how to calculate your buying cart abandonment price

You’ll be able to (and may) calculate your online business’ buying cart abandonment price and monitor the metric often. This calculation is fairly easy: divide the variety of incomplete transactions by the variety of initiated transactions. On this case, a transaction is initiated when the consumer locations one thing of their cart.

For instance, if 100 folks place not less than 1 merchandise of their cart and 34 customers full their buy, 66 folks deserted their buying cart. 

66 incomplete transactions / 100 initiated transactions = 0.66, or a 66% abandonment price

That’s really not a foul quantity. 

The common buying cart abandonment price is sort of 70%. And analysis means that abandonment is even greater amongst cell customers.

Excessive charges or delivery prices

When customers have been requested in a survey why they deserted a purchase order in the course of the checkout course of, additional prices (taxes, delivery, charges, and so forth.) have been the #1 motive. There’s not a lot you are able to do about taxes, however the commonest charge customers face is delivery. 

Sadly, large companies like Amazon have educated clients to count on quick and free delivery. One survey discovered that 80% of customers count on free delivery above a sure greenback quantity, and 66% count on free delivery on ALL orders. 

Lengthy or complicated checkout course of

Amongst these surveyed, 17% cited a protracted or sophisticated checkout course of as 1 of the explanations they deserted their buy. A checkout course of is like some other digital expertise: the tougher it’s to navigate and full, the less folks will succeed. 

Stages of checkout with exit doors
Levels of checkout with exit doorways

For instance, does the consumer want to finish separate pages for supply tackle, supply pace, fee data, and remaining overview? With every extra web page, you give the consumer 1 extra alternative to drop off.

Determine dropoff factors

An important step you possibly can take to cut back the variety of buying cart abandonments is to determine the place within the course of customers are dropping off. There are extra assets than ever for locating these dropoff factors, from Google Analytics to ecommerce platforms. 

If, for instance, folks drop off on a web page the place the ultimate complete with delivery charges is displayed, these charges might be scaring clients off. However, if clients are continuing to the fee methodology web page however stopping there, your fee choices might be a problem.

For a extra detailed understanding of your buyer’s journey, you need to use a conduct monitoring software, like UserTesting, and even conduct buyer interviews.

Provide free delivery

As we talked about, increasingly more customers count on free delivery, significantly for orders above a sure greenback quantity. The free delivery threshold will rely upon your online business, so examine your common cart measurement to find out what quantity is smart. To supply free delivery, you’ll have to reevaluate your pricing as an entire. 

One other route is to supply flat-rate delivery beneath a sure buy degree, just like the pet provides website Chewy.com has accomplished. For orders below $49, Chewy.com costs a flat delivery price of $5. They even add a progress bar to point out the consumer how near getting free delivery they’re. 

Even when the client doesn’t attain the edge free of charge delivery, having a clear and constant delivery price can stop sticker shock in the course of the checkout course of.

Exit intent popups

An exit intent popup is a message that seems when there are alerts that the consumer intends to exit the web page. It may be triggered by a consumer shifting their cursor off your internet web page, scrolling upward, or urgent the “again” button. 

Popups may be irritating and intrusive, so your message must be strategic. For instance, if it appears a consumer is about to desert their cart and go away your website, a popup with a reduction code might be the little push they should head to the checkout web page.

1. Persistent buying carts

There are numerous causes somebody may abandon their buying cart after they nonetheless need to buy. Typically, a consumer will get distracted. Different instances, they could wait for his or her payday to make a purchase order. Or possibly they don’t have their bank card readily available. 

Persistent buying carts permit customers to buy the merchandise they picked out after they return to a website. Web sites can use cookies to retain details about what a consumer has positioned of their cart. Most frequently, that is arrange in your ecommerce platform.

2. Retargeting

Retargeting adverts are an effective way to remind customers of the cart they left behind. Retargeting adverts use searching data from a consumer’s cookies to show adverts for the merchandise they have been searching. For instance, in the event you positioned a brand new jacket in your buying cart however then left the positioning, your subsequent search engine outcomes web page might need an advert for jackets from the positioning you have been searching.
